Transaction 112edf395379ffcc38dcba3a24ae9bb0d0fd6a4aee8e1d62d137f2c27568e3fd

6 Input
1 Outputs
  • 112edf395379ffcc38dcba3a24ae9bb0d0fd6a4aee8e1d62d137f2c27568e3fd:0
  • value  18126221
    address  1EU4K3ve2HattYQS4DJFwVXWg9LEG6zMSC